Definition of mixtape from Websters Dictionary:

  a compilation of songs recorded (as onto a cassette tape or a CD) from various sources

According to Wikipedia the most common early mix tapes were bootleg 8 track tapes that were sold at flea markets and truck stops in the late 1960s through the early 1980s, with names like "Super 73", "Country Chart Toppers" or "Top Pops 1977".

The Urban Dictionary gives us the most commonly used definition of mixtape with it saying it is underground cd's, etc. than usually contain freestyles/remixes/instrumentals or real songs before they hit mainstream (minus the dj yelling).
